01 Oven modes: Activates each oven mode (Convection Bake, Convection Roast,
Bake or Broil).
02 Keep Warm: Keep Cooked food warm at lower temperature at 175 °F (80 °C).
03 Bread Proof: Activates the Bread Proof function.
04 Dehydrate: Activates the Dehydrate function.
05 Self Clean: Burn off food residues in the oven at very high temperatures.
06 Smart Control: Activates the Easy connection.
07 Timer: Activates or deactivates the timer.
08 Cook Time: Set the cooking time.
09 Delay Start: Set the oven to start at a certain time.
10 Oven Light: Turn on/Turn off the oven light.
11 Numbers: Use to set the times, temperatures, or presets.
12 Clock: Set the clock time.
13 Lock: Press and hold for 3 seconds to lock the control panel and the door to
prevent accidents.
14 OFF/CLEAR: Cancel the current operation but not the timer.
15 START/SET: Start a function or set the time.

Clock
You must set the clock correctly to ensure the automatic features work properly.
This product supports two time formats: 12-hour (default) and 24-hour. To change
time format, see page 31.

NOTE
You can set/change the clock or the kitchen timer before you start a cooking mode
or while most cooking modes are operating. However, you cannot set or change
the time if a time based function is operating (Time Bake, for example) or the
Sabbath option is enabled.
